Traditional banking workflows have evolved rapidly across India. The days of waiting hours for a funds transfer to clear or relying strictly on physical ledger updates are largely gone. Instead, the modern economy runs on instant digital validation. As institutional platforms and retail apps become increasingly integrated, users are faced with an everyday choice between two core networks: UPI and IMPS.
Understanding how these mechanisms route your money is key to running an efficient financial life. Both platforms serve as foundational pillars under the supervision of the central bank, yet they target completely different transactional needs. Knowing when to deploy each system ensures that your capital movements remain cost-effective, secure, and entirely free from unexpected processing delays.
Key Takeaways
-
UPI eliminates the need to share long bank account details by using a simple virtual name called a UPI ID. IMPS relies on traditional bank account numbers and IFSC codes.
-
UPI works exclusively through mobile phone applications. IMPS is more flexible and can be accessed via desktop computers, mobile apps, and physical ATMs.
-
IMPS is designed for large fund transfers, allowing daily limits that frequently reach 5 Lakh rupees. UPI is optimized for smaller everyday retail spending.
-
Both networks are available 24/7, but UPI is generally the most cost-effective option for your standard daily transactions.
What is IMPS?
The Immediate Payment Service was India's first major step into the world of instant, around-the-clock digital banking. Managed by the National Payments Corporation of India, it was created to improve upon older systems like NEFT, which processed transfers in slow, scheduled batches throughout the day.
You can think of IMPS as the reliable, heavy-duty engine running inside your bank's digital platform. It allows you to move funds between different banks instantly using an account number and an IFSC code. Because it is connected directly to core banking networks, it is highly stable and remains the top choice for salary transfers, business payments, and high-value transactions.
What is UPI?
The Unified Payments Interface (UPI) is the modern, user-friendly layer of the Indian banking system. It does more than just move money; it acts as a central platform that allows different bank accounts to connect and talk to one another through a single mobile app.
The best feature of UPI is the Virtual Payment Address. This system means you no longer have to share your private bank account number with other people to receive a payment. Instead, a simple virtual ID is all you need to complete a transfer. This easy process has led to widespread use, helping small street vendors and large retail stores accept digital payments effortlessly.
Also Read About: How To Transfer Funds Into Your Trading Account?
Difference Between IMPS and UPI
Understanding how UPI and IMPS differ is simple when you compare their main features side by side:
|
Feature |
UPI (Unified Payments Interface) |
IMPS (Immediate Payment Service) |
|
Primary Identity |
UPI ID, VPA, or QR Code |
Account Number plus IFSC or MMID |
|
Transfer Speed |
Instant within the app interface |
Real-time through your banking portal |
|
Daily Ceiling |
Generally 1 Lakh rupees; up to 5 Lakh for specific tax or IPO payments |
Up to 5 Lakh rupees depending on your bank |
|
Accessibility |
Limited to mobile apps |
Net banking, mobile apps, and ATMs |
|
Process Friction |
Low because transfers are immediate |
Medium because you must add a beneficiary |
|
Transaction Fees |
Free for standard personal use |
Small fees ranging from 2 to 20 rupees plus GST |
|
Best Use Case |
Daily groceries, small bills, and peer transfers |
Large asset purchases and business fees |
Security Features
When comparing the security of IMPS and UPI, you can be confident that both systems follow strict safety rules set by the Reserve Bank of India. They use multi-step verification to keep your money safe.
UPI security relies on device binding, which means your digital wallet app is locked to your specific physical phone. Every payment you make requires you to enter a private security PIN. Today, most UPI applications also use biometric checks like fingerprints or facial recognition as a mandatory safety step for larger transfers.
IMPS security uses the high-level encryption systems built into your bank’s official website or mobile app. This process typically requires a secure login password along with a secondary check, such as a specific transaction password or a one-time passcode sent to your registered mobile number.
For users managing investments through digital brokerages, these security layers ensure that while your fund transfers are incredibly fast, they are fully protected against fraud.
When Should You Use IMPS Vs. UPI?
Deciding whether to use an IMPS transfer or a UPI payment usually comes down to the amount of money you are moving and how you are accessing your account.
Choose UPI for:
-
Daily Expenses: Paying for small items, meals, or routine shopping trips.
-
Peer Transfers: Sending small amounts of money to family or friends using just a phone number.
-
Trading Accounts: Topping up your investment balance quickly to take advantage of market movements.
-
Special Allotments: Handling tax obligations or IPO applications where transaction limits are extended.
Choose IMPS for:
-
Large Purchases: Moving substantial amounts of money for emergencies, vehicles, or property.
-
Desktop Work: Managing your accounts on a computer without using your phone.
-
One-Time Big Transfers: Situations where you have full banking details and prefer a traditional bank-to-bank record.
Also Read About: How To Transfer Money From Demat Account To Bank?
Advantage & Disadvantages of IMPS & UPI
No single payment system is perfect, and each option has its own pros and cons depending on the situation.
UPI Advantages: It is incredibly simple to use and works across almost every banking app in the country. Because personal transfers are generally free, it is highly economical for daily life.
UPI Disadvantages: The standard daily limit can be inconvenient if you need to transfer larger sums. Additionally, when transaction volume is high across the country, bank servers can occasionally slow down and time out.
IMPS Advantages: This is a proven, highly reliable system with an excellent success rate for large transfers. It can be used across multiple channels like ATMs and handles much higher transaction amounts.
IMPS Disadvantages: The process of adding and verifying a new beneficiary can take several hours to complete. Manually typing out long account numbers and IFSC codes also increases the chance of making a mistake.
Also Read About: What Is RRN Number In UPI Transactions?
Which is Better: IMPS or UPI?
There is no single winner here because the best choice depends entirely on what you need at that moment. If you want a quick, mobile-first experience for small daily amounts, UPI is the best option. It has completely transformed the way people shop in India.
On the other hand, if you are a serious investor or need to move large amounts of capital for business, IMPS is the more reliable choice. It provides the scale, history, and structural strength that large financial transactions require.
Conclusion
The Indian digital payment system is large enough for both networks to work well together. While the technical differences between UPI and IMPS relate to how they were built, the practical choice is straightforward: use UPI for quick daily spending and turn to IMPS for high-value reliability. Becoming comfortable with both systems ensures your financial transactions are always handled in a fast, safe, and efficient manner.
Turn insights into action - Open Free Demat Account with Angel One and start investing instantly.

